My next 90 Day Report is due on a Monday. The immigration office tends to be shoe-horning people in like cattle on Mondays. I'm told that I've got 7 days grace and so would prefer to go the next day. Has anyone used this 7 day grace period and not been penalised?

'O' Visa Renewal - Money in the Bank. I've got the Chiang Mai Immigration Office visa renewal leaflet but it doesn't stipulate the time I should have the money in the bank. I'm told that I should have it in the bank 3 months prior to my visa end date ie 2 months before I apply for next year. I've heard some other offices stipulate 4 months before the end date ie 3 months before the application date. Anyone shine some light?

re .... Has anyone used this 7 day grace period and not been penalised

yes .... you can go 7 days early or 7 days later than your official reporting date

i was 5 days late reporting in chiang mai because i wouldnt go out during songkran

and i had no problems with being late
